Output d28d983560190bc59e14c26254ae7a4c65620109d5f5ba906476762ed2961fec:70

value
312273
script pubkey
OP_0 OP_PUSHBYTES_20 e6a4949aba14548400c21f1a10f64474b685cb20
address
bc1qu6jffx46z32ggqxzrudppajywjmgtjeqhnkr2w
transaction
d28d983560190bc59e14c26254ae7a4c65620109d5f5ba906476762ed2961fec